Surname Dictionary

Feeney numerous: all areas, least in Munster. Ir. Ó Feinneadha, pron. Fiannaí and meaning "soldier". A sept of Uí Fiachrach (Sligo). There is also Ó Fidhne in Galway which may be a separate family. MIF.
Ó Feinneadha rare: Dublin etc. Ir.Lang. See Feeney.
Ó Feinneadha Feeney: líonmhar: Connacht go sonrach. Clann de chuid Uí Fiachrach, Sligeach, go bhfuil an leagan Ó Fiannaí orthu anois. Tá Ó Fidhne i nGaillimh, leis agus ní féidir bheith cinnte nach craobh d'Uí Fiachrach iad, chomh maith. Is ionann fiannaí ná laoch nó gaiscíoch. MIF.
